The University of Houston (UH) has opened applications for the 2026 George "Trey" Pharis Fellowship Program. This is a prestigious, full-time summer research opportunity designed for undergraduate students interested in applying data science principles to real-world community health challenges.

Selected fellows will receive a $6,000 stipend for a 10-week program running from May 26 to July 31, 2026. What Will You Do?

The Pharis Fellowship is self-directed but highly structured. Your goal is to conceptualize and develop a research project focused on the Non-Medical Drivers of Health (NMDOH) in Houston. Data Access: You will have access to restricted-use datasets on healthcare, education, criminal justice, and the environment through partnerships with UH research centers and local governments. Community Engagement: You will learn how data plays a role in community engagement by working with local partners.

Program Structure (Hybrid)

This is a full-time commitment (approx. 40 hours/week) with a hybrid schedule:

  • In-Person: You must be on the UH Main Campus three days a week (Mon, Wed, Fri) from 9am to 5pm.
  • Online: The remaining days involve online seminars, meetings via Microsoft Teams, and independent work.
  • Activities: Your week will include skill courses, reading discussions, and one-on-one meetings with mentors.

Eligibility Criteria

The program is inclusive and encourages diversity in academic backgrounds. To apply, you must meet these requirements:

  • Enrollment: Open to ALL undergraduate students at the University of Houston, regardless of major or college affiliation.
  • Priority: Priority consideration is given to students in the Data & Society minor.
  • Commitment: You cannot have other summer employment or coursework (unless extenuating circumstances are discussed).

Required Deliverables

By the end of the 10 weeks, you are expected to produce:

  1. A complete draft of a research poster suitable for UH Undergraduate Research Day.
  2. A presentation for the Engaged Data Science Summer Symposium panel.
